Sunderland City Council has received an award from the Heritage Lottery Fund of £1.9 million for restoration and enhancement works and heritage activities in part of the Bishopwearmouth Conservation Area in Sunderland city centre.
The funds will provide grant assistance for building owners to invest in the area’s historic buildings, improving their condition, the way they look and the way they are used. Funds will also be spent to improve Town Park, the green space south of Sunderland Minster, and also on activities to bring the area’s heritage to life and provide learning and training opportunities for local people. The scheme will operate from September 2018 until August 2023.
